Every year the Carolina Panthers honor high school football coaches through the Coach of the Week (COW) program. COW recognizes high school coaches who, through their hard work and dedication to young people, have made a difference in the lives of their players, community and school, and provides high schools with financial assistance to help maintain and upgrade their football programs.
Each week during the high school football season, the Panthers will select one high school football coach as the COW winner, who will receive a $1,000 donation from Carolina Panthers Charities and the National Football League to his school's athletic department. COW winners are selected based upon their impact on their team, school and community.
All of this year's winners will be honored with an on-field presentation during the Panthers home game versus the Tampa Bay Buccaneers on Dec. 24. At that time, the 2011 Carolina Panthers High School Coach of the Year will be announced, and the winning coach will receive an additional $2,000 donation to his school's athletic department.
All high school coaches in North and South Carolina are eligible for the COW regardless of the school's size, league or classification. However, previous COW winners may not be nominated.

| Carolina Panthers High School Coaches of the Year | |||
| Year | Coach | School | Location |
| 1997 | Bob Rankin | Marion High School | Marion, S.C. |
| 1998 | Earl Smith | Millbrook High School | Raleigh, N.C. |
| 1999 | Keith Wilkes | Carver High School | Winston-Salem, N.C. |
| 2000 | Russell Stone | West Forsyth High School | Clemmons, N.C. |
| 2001 | Chuck Jordan | Conway High School | Conway, S.C. |
| 2002 | Nate Thompson | Carver's Bay High School | Hemmingway, S.C. |
| 2003 | Bob Wolfe | Apex High School | Apex, N.C. |
| 2004 | Jason Gibson | Eastern Guilford High School | Gibsonville, N.C. |
| 2005 | Tom Brown | Maiden High School | Maiden, N.C. |
| 2006 | Scott Braswell | Hoggard High School | Wilmington, N.C. |
| 2007 | Tim Pruitt | West Wilkes High School | Millers Creek, N.C. |
| 2008 | Dean Boyd | Marlboro County High School | Bennettsville, S.C. |
| 2009 | Tom Harper | Alexander Central High School | Taylorsville, N.C. |
| 2010 | Scott Chadwick | Marvin Ridge High School | Waxhaw, N.C. |
